Meaning of posh

Source language: EnglishDictionary language: English

posh

Pronunciation:/pɒʃ//pɑʃ/

noun

Definitions

  1. Fragments produced by an impact

  2. Slush

adjective

Definitions

  1. Associated with the upper classes.

    Example: She talks with a posh accent.

  2. Stylish, elegant, exclusive (expensive).

    Example: After the performance they went out to a very posh restaurant.

  3. (usually offensive) Snobbish, materialistic, prejudiced, under the illusion that one is better than everyone else.

    Example: We have a right posh git moving in next door

interjection

Definitions

  1. An exclamation expressing derision.

    Example: 1889: "The czar! Posh! I slap my fingers--I snap my fingers at him." — Rudyard Kipling, The Man Who Was
